0
  • 聊天消息
  • 系统消息
  • 评论与回复
登录后你可以
  • 下载海量资料
  • 学习在线课程
  • 观看技术视频
  • 写文章/发帖/加入社区
会员中心
创作中心

完善资料让更多小伙伴认识你,还能领取20积分哦,立即完善>

3天内不再提示

【南京中科微CSM32RV20开发板试用体验】初识CSM32RV20开发板及程序下载

开发板试用精选 来源:开发板试用 作者:电子发烧友论坛 2022-12-01 10:56 次阅读
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

本文来源电子发烧友社区,作者:李唐, 帖子地址:https://bbs.elecfans.com/jishu_2237350_1_1.html

CSM32RV20开发板是南京中科微推出的一款轻便易携、可覆盖其射频芯片应用的开发板,并配合其专用的IDE开发平台来使用。
该开发板支持3.3V/5V2种供电模式,向外引出全部30个GPIO引脚供用户编程使用。此外,还板载了一个三色LED及一个复位键。
由于开发板上配有一个CH340芯片,故具有USB转TTL串行通讯能力,并可依托CSMISP工具软件来进行下载测试。
开发板是采用双面布线,但只采用单面放置器件,见图1和图2所示。
pYYBAGHa0T2ADLj7AABJAiy6dx0098.jpg
图1 开发板正面
poYBAGHa0T6ARHKjAAA_8z_Ypdw276.jpg
图2 开发板背面
在使用USB线来连接开发板与电脑后,可见到出厂Demo的演示效果,见图3至图6所示。
pYYBAGHa0UCAcNztAABLlIvAX5c033.jpg
图3 点亮电源指示灯
poYBAGHa0UGAYzfLAABMM4aTyH8723.jpg
图4点亮绿色LED
poYBAGHa0UKANPRBAABLznApdNs443.jpg
图5点亮红色LED
pYYBAGHa0YOAS9aYAABLnIHboig769.jpg
图6点亮蓝色LED
若打开电脑的设备管理器,则可见到虚拟串口,见图7所示。
pYYBAGHa0UOAP8tRAABDhoGeU6o327.jpg
图7 虚拟串口
此外,为了便于测试与开发需下载相应的开发软件与下载工具。
1. 安装下载工具CSMISP
CSM32RV20开发板的下载工具软件为CSMISP,软件在解压前后的状态如图8所示。
pYYBAGHa00mAJ_dLAAAdNGKI5Vc685.jpg
图8 下载工具
该软件的安装过程如下:
1)双击“CSMISP_1.0.5_Setup”进行安装,见图9所示。
2)设置安装路径,见图10所示。
3)单击“安装”开始安装,见图11所示。
4)单击“完成”结束安装,见图12所示。
poYBAGHa00qAYVCwAABFENhj-RM504.jpg
图9 使用安装向导
poYBAGHa00yAHYVuAABMCQoc8fc973.jpg
图10 选取安装路径
pYYBAGHa002ATzBuAAA_yQCzJxc390.jpg
图11 进行安装
poYBAGHa006AAUtrAAA_L2qLedc973.jpg
图12完成安装
2.程序下载
CSM32RV20开发板的目标程序类型为*.elf,通过下载工具CSMISP即可将目标程序下载到开发板。
目标程序的下载过程如下:
1)打开下载工具CSMISP,其界面如图13所示。在连接开发板的情况下,会提示“加载成功”,见图14所示。
pYYBAGHa00-AO9lvAAA2HtoCmkM081.jpg
图13下载界面
pYYBAGHa01GAYVOoAAA5k6xG8M8686.jpg
图14 加载成功
2)点击“程序文件”来选取目标文件*.elf,然后点击“下载/编程”执行下载,见图15所示。
poYBAGHa01KAZrrnAAA0MPTZMF8752.jpg
图15执行下载
3)按提示按下开发板的复位键,支持情况下可见到图16所示的成功提示。
poYBAGHa01OABJEcAABJnO7L6ak347.jpg
图16完成下载
稍感意外的是,在执行最后一步时很久都没成功,后来无意中才发现开发板上有一块亮晶晶的焊锡滑落,才意识到引脚的焊接有粘连。于是对各引脚进行了一次分隔处理,后又发现有2个GND引脚与焊盘脱离,在归位后才终于成功了。感觉扩展接口的焊盘应加固一些,否则极易导致焊盘脱落。

声明:本文内容及配图由入驻作者撰写或者入驻合作网站授权转载。文章观点仅代表作者本人,不代表电子发烧友网立场。文章及其配图仅供工程师学习之用,如有内容侵权或者其他违规问题,请联系本站处理。 举报投诉
  • 南京中科微
    +关注

    关注

    0

    文章

    60

    浏览量

    1371
  • CSM32RV20
    +关注

    关注

    0

    文章

    40

    浏览量

    461
收藏 人收藏
加入交流群
微信小助手二维码

扫码添加小助手

加入工程师交流群

    评论

    相关推荐
    热点推荐

    EASY EAI Nano-TB(RV1126B)开发板试用】1、初识

    非常感谢电子发烧友以及灵眸科技给了我这次试用EASY EAI Nano-TB(RV1126B)开发板的机会,星期四确认了我的试用机会,星期五就收到了
    发表于 11-16 11:15

    求助,关于华为IoT-Studio下使用RV-STAR开发板下载程序问题求解

    您好,今天刚拿到开发板,我想咨询一下RV-STAR 开发板下载程序的方式,第一个问题: 1、板载调试器只能通过OPENOCD调试,可以
    发表于 11-11 07:08

    【EASY EAI Nano-TB(RV1126B)开发板试用】+初识

    Nano-TB是灵眸科技研发的一款应用于AIoT领域的开发板,它基于瑞芯RV1126B处理器,集成了4个Cortex-A53及独立的NEON协处理器,它支持4K@30fps的H.264/H.265解码器
    发表于 10-25 22:06

    【作品合集】中科昊芯Core_DSC280025C开发板测评

    的应用 【中科昊芯Core_DSC280025C开发板试用体验】---外部中断问题 第一期合集: 五科技CF5010RBT60开发板测评作
    发表于 09-18 10:52

    【作品合集】玄铁Banana Pi BPI-RV2开发板测评

    测试 作者:chen000000009【Banana Pi BPI-RV2开发板试用体验】开箱+硬件介绍 【Banana Pi BPI-RV2开发板
    发表于 09-17 10:58

    【Banana Pi BPI-RV2开发板试用体验】开箱上电

    BPI-RV2 RISC-V开源路由器之开箱上电 背景 现在刚好正在研究短距及网络相关的东东。 最近刚好有幸得到了一块香蕉派 BPI-RV2 RISC-V 开源路由器开发板。感谢电子发烧友
    发表于 06-26 19:51

    【Banana Pi BPI-RV2开发板试用体验】开发环境搭建

    参考 https://docs.banana-pi.org/zh/BPI-RV2/BananaPi_BPI-RV2 前言 本文分享开发板基本的ssh登录,文件传输,c开发环境搭建。 上
    发表于 06-25 16:07

    【Banana Pi BPI-RV2开发板试用体验】开发板介绍视频

    一. 开发板介绍香蕉派 BPI-RV2 RISC-V 路由器开发板采用矽昌通信 SF21H8898 芯片方案矽昌 SF21H8898 四核64位RISC-V 处理器, 1.25GHz主频得益于矽昌自
    发表于 06-24 23:51

    爱芯32位MCU开发板AiP32RV15X介绍

    AiP32RV15X开发板是一款基于RISCV内核的32位MCU开发板,提供了板载调试器、RESET、WAKEUP按键、三色LED、CAN收发器、USB接口、UART、ADC、SPI、IIC、RTC、TIMER、WDT、GPIO
    的头像 发表于 06-17 10:54 620次阅读
    中<b class='flag-5'>微</b>爱芯32位MCU<b class='flag-5'>开发板</b>AiP32<b class='flag-5'>RV</b>15X介绍

    有奖丨米尔 瑞芯RK3562开发板免费试用新增名额!

    米尔与瑞芯合作发布的新品基于瑞芯RK3562应用处理器的MYD-YR3562开发板免费试用名额增加
    的头像 发表于 06-13 08:04 858次阅读
    有奖丨米尔 瑞芯<b class='flag-5'>微</b>RK3562<b class='flag-5'>开发板</b>免费<b class='flag-5'>试用</b>新增名额!

    【新品】远距离图传数传模块开发板、蓝牙模块开发板、无线模块开发板

    新品上市图传数传模块开发板蓝牙模块开发板国产无线模块开发板部分型号参与送样文末了解详情↓↓↓EWT611-900NW20S远距离图传数传模块开发板
    的头像 发表于 06-12 19:33 904次阅读
    【新品】远距离图传数传模块<b class='flag-5'>开发板</b>、蓝牙模块<b class='flag-5'>开发板</b>、无线模块<b class='flag-5'>开发板</b>

    基于RV1126开发板实现人脸检测方案

    RV1126开发板上实现人脸检测:在图像中找出人脸,以及每张人脸的landmarks位置。 方案设计逻辑流程图,方案代码分为分为两个业务流程,主体代码负责抓取、合成图像, 算法代码负责人脸检测功能。
    的头像 发表于 04-21 17:59 865次阅读
    基于<b class='flag-5'>RV</b>1126<b class='flag-5'>开发板</b>实现人脸检测方案

    基于RV1126开发板实现驾驶员行为检测方案

    RV1126开发板上实现驾驶员行为检测:通过图像识别出这几种行为:打电话、抽烟、疲劳驾驶。
    的头像 发表于 04-18 17:47 354次阅读
    基于<b class='flag-5'>RV</b>1126<b class='flag-5'>开发板</b>实现驾驶员行为检测方案

    基于RV1126开发板的按键测试方法与例程

    RV1126开发板的按键测试方法与例程详细描述
    的头像 发表于 04-15 17:03 833次阅读
    基于<b class='flag-5'>RV</b>1126<b class='flag-5'>开发板</b>的按键测试方法与例程

    基于RV1126开发板网络配置方法

    RV1126开发板网络硬件资源有:以太网、WiFi,采用的网络配置方案是:Netplan。        Netplan是一个用于配置Linux网络的简单工具。用户只需要一个yaml格式的文件去
    的头像 发表于 04-15 14:57 706次阅读
    基于<b class='flag-5'>RV</b>1126<b class='flag-5'>开发板</b>网络配置方法